南钢钢液钙处理的研究 被引量:5

Research of Calcium Treatment on Liquid Steel in Nan-steel

摘要 通过热力学计算,分析残钙量对铝镇静钢中夹杂物钙处理变性的影响。理论分析表明,T=1 873 K,酸溶铝质量分数为0.02%~0.05%时,残钙质量分数应大于18′10–6,最好控制在31×10-6之上。现场试验结果表明,吨钢钙加入量为149.1~171.5 g时,随加钙量的增加,钙收得率增加,残钙量增加,夹杂物变性效果变好;吨钢钙加入量为171.5~185.4 g时,随加钙量的增加,后钙收得率和残钙量都降低,夹杂物变性效果变差。 Effects of the remaining calcium amount on modification of the inclusions in the Al-killed steel after Ca-treatment are analyzed through thermodynamic calculation.Through theoretical analysis,[T=1 873 K],when [w(Als)= 0.02%~0.05%],residual calcium content should be more than [18×10–6 ]and preferably within [31×10-6] or more.In on-site experiment,calcium retrieval rate and remnants of calcium increases with the increased amount of calcium when amount of addition calcium per ton is [149.1 ~171.5] g,inclusions degeneration effect is better.When calcium addition amount in molten steel is more than [171.5~185.4 ] g,calcium retrieval rate and remnants of calcium reduce inclusions degeneration effect becomes poor.
